    second thing is that just 2 days ago when drive all i hear coming from my dashbord is something that sounds like wire shorting out ( or something like a sparking sound thats always clicking)
    I noticed a similar problem in my gp a while back. I finally figured out that it happened when I turned on the heated seat. I tried to take the dash apart and find out where the short was, but I didn't have much luck. I ended up just disconnecting the heated seat switch because I kept accidentally turning it on when I reached into the compartment below the A/C controls.

    There are enough wires running behind the dash that your problem isn't necessarily the heated seat but it's worth a try.
